Understanding the Market Dynamics

Before diving into the specific factors that influence land investment profitability, it is crucial to understand Romania’s unique market dynamics. The country boasts a rich history, cultural diversity, and geographical advantages, making it a desirable location for different types of land usage, such as agricultural, commercial, residential, or recreational. The rapid urbanization and economic growth in cities like Bucharest, Cluj-Napoca, and Timișoara contribute to the demand for land, which can significantly influence its profitability.

2. Assess Location and Accessibility

The location of a piece of land plays a pivotal role in its profitability. Investors must assess factors such as proximity to major transportation routes, urban centers, and existing infrastructure. Land that is easily accessible tends to command higher prices and is likely to appreciate more rapidly. Consideration should also be given to future construction plans or infrastructure improvements in the area, as these factors can dramatically influence a land’s value over time.

3. Evaluate Land Zoning Regulations

Understanding land zoning regulations is crucial when evaluating profitability. Different zones permit specific types of development, which can affect potential returns on investment. Investors should familiarize themselves with the local zoning laws that dictate what can and cannot be done with the land. For instance, agricultural land may take time to convert to residential use, impacting short-term profitability. Analyzing the potential for rezoning and upcoming regulatory changes is equally important, as these can enhance or diminish investment potential.

5. Review Land Characteristics

The physical attributes of the land are essential factors to consider when assessing its investment potential. Analyze the land’s size, shape, geological features, soil quality, and any topographical advantages or disadvantages. For agricultural investments, soil fertility and water availability are key components. For commercial or residential developments, aspects like elevation and landscape can impact the feasibility and aesthetic appeal of projects.

8. Investigate Comparable Sales

One effective method for assessing the profitability of land investments in Romania is to conduct a comparative market analysis (CMA). By examining recent sales of comparable properties, investors can gauge the market’s value for a specific type of land within a particular area. A well-executed CMA considers aspects such as location, size, zoning, and overall condition of the land. This benchmarking can inform purchasing decisions and projected future value.
